Dr. Charlie Cade is a psychiatrist practicing in Rusk, TX. Dr. Cade is a medical doctor specializing in the care of mental health patients. As a psychiatrist, Dr. Cade diagnoses and treats mental illnesses. Dr. Cade may treat patients through a variety of methods including medications, psychotherapy or talk therapy, psychosocial interventions and more, depending on each individual case. Different medications that a psychiatrist might prescribe include antidepressants, antipsychotic mediations, mood stabilizers, stimulants, sedatives and hypnotics. Dr. Cade treats conditions like depression, anxiety, OCD, eating disorders, bipolar disorders, personality disorders, insomnia, ADD and other mental illnesses.
